The Mammals of Texas

revised edition, David J. Schmidly, 2004 University of Texas Press
$29.95 (Definitive field guide and with range by county)

Reptiles and Amphibians, Eastern Central North America
Roger Conant, Josep T. Collins
1998, Peterson Field Guides, Houghton Mifflin, $20.00 [Good field guide]

A Field Guide to the Mammals of North America north of Mexico
William H. Burt, Richard P. Grossenheider
1980, Peterson Field Guides, Houghton Mifflin, $18.00 [Good field guide]

Fishes of the Gulf of Mexico, Texas, Louisiana and Adjacent Waters
H. Dickson Hoese and Richard H. Moore
1998, Texas A&M University Press [Good photographic field identification guide, color photos separate from text]
